This accessibility bug is on extension but we are using Azure Data Studio components, button label announcement is working on windows but not announcing on Mac. This particular button has label value change which is not being announced on Mac

Steps to Reproduce:

  1. Open Azure data studio application.
  2. Tab till Extensions.
  3. Search for Azure cosmos DB migration for MongoDB extension and install.
  4. Tab till connections and click on new connection.
  5. Select mongo account login with valid credentials.
  6. Right click on the connection and click on manage.
  7. Tab till azure cosmos DB migration.
  8. Tab till Dashboard tab.
  9. Tab till New migration button.
  10. Tab till Run a new assessment of your MongoDB server.
  11. Fill in all the details.
  12. Tab till run validation and run the validation.
  13. "Start assessment button" will appear.
  14. Observe the screen reader announcement.
